Crossing the Street in Turkey: Do cars stop for pedestrians?

The Law: Cars must stop for pedestrians at crosswalks.
The Reality: THEY DON’T.

Survival Guide:

  • Never assume a car will stop just because you are on the white stripes.

  • Make eye contact with the driver.

  • Wait for a gap in traffic.

  • Cross with a group of locals (use them as human shields!).

  • Green Man: Even if the pedestrian light is green, look left and right for turning cars.
